#cef9c5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cef9c5 is composed of 80.8% red, 97.6%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 17.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 20.9%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 109.6 degrees, a saturation of 81.3% and a lightness of 87.5%. #cef9c5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#9df38b.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

Shades and Tints of #cef9c5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030d01 is the darkest color, while #fbfffa is the lightest one.

Tones of #cef9c5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#dee0de is the less saturated color, while #cbfec0 is the most saturated one.
